Em 21-12-2010 08:36, Edson neto escreveu: > Tenho o vacuum agendado para rodar todos os dias durante a madrugada, > normalmente esse procedimento leva 1 hora. > Hoje porém estava em execução a mais de 8 horas. > Não encontrei nenhum erro no log do postgresql. Alguém ja teve algum > problema como esse? Você realizou alguma atualização ou remoção em massa?
> Meu sistema é de tempo real, o agendamento do vacuum diário é a melhor > estratégia? Não. O melhor modelo é habilitar o autovacuum *e* agendar um vacuum diário _somente_ naquelas tabelas que sofrem muitas modificações dias; há casos em que você deve ajustar o autovacuum para tabelas específicas. > Devo executar o vacuum full apenas nas tabelas com bastante rotatividade > de registros? > Não. O VACUUM FULL é uma das operações mais dispendiosas no PostgreSQL. Evite-o! Se houver grande rotatividade em uma tabela, utilize a dupla CLUSTER + REINDEX. -- Euler Taveira de Oliveira http://www.timbira.com/ _______________________________________________ pgbr-geral mailing list [email protected] https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ral
